1. Solar panels: As the core component of the system, solar panels are responsible for converting solar energy into electrical energy. The continuous advancement of modern solar panel technology and the continuous improvement of conversion efficiency have enabled more solar energy to be effectively utilized.
2. Inverter: The function of an inverter is to convert the direct current generated by solar panels into alternating current for use in households and businesses. Efficient and stable inverters are key to ensuring system performance.
3. Energy storage system: Energy storage systems (such as lithium batteries) are used to store excess electrical energy for use when solar panels are unable to generate electricity or when power is insufficient. This not only improves the self-sufficiency of the system, but also provides backup power in emergency situations such as power outages.
4. Intelligent management system: The intelligent management system is responsible for monitoring and managing the operational status of the entire system. Through real-time data collection and analysis, intelligent management systems can optimize energy production and usage, and improve the overall efficiency of the system.
